Best High Schools in Lillard, TX

Lillard, TX has 3 high schools with 1,356 students. Below are the top high schools based on their actual test performance displayed alongside our projected performance for their socioeconomic status and the Teacher Grade we assign based on expected performance. On average, high schools in Lillard score 44% on their proficiency tests, and we project and average score of 39%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, high schools in Lillard ex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Lillard, TX

City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.

Community Factors

Lillard, TX has a total population of 430 with 14%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 92%, and 14%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
